Transforming work-life balance

The term ‘work-life balance’ has become a phrase that is thrown around as the answer to all life questions. But what does that actually mean?

Previous studies have indicated that maintaining a high level of well-being can still be achieved regardless of whether high level of distress or a low level of distress is correlated.

Work-life balance does not necessarily mean the removal of stressors, but the improvement in life satisfaction. This doesn’t mean access to an immediate easier life, but a transformation of building a stronger base to take on life.
